Chelsea vs Arsenal Team Preview



Ashley Cole looks set to return for Chelsea to face his old side at Stamford Bridge.

Yuri Zhirkov replaced Cole for the midweek match against Hull, but the England international looks set to start against Arsenal.

Out, however, are Juliano Belletti and Jose Bosingwa, both of whom have knee injuries, and Michael Essien, who is yet to fully recover from a knee problem of his own. Ivanovic will once again start at right back for Carlo Ancelotti's side.

Deco looks likely to start in midfield, with Jon Obi Mikel coming in to replace Michael Ballack, who performed poorly at Hull CIty in midweek.

Arsenal boss Arsene Wenger will be missing striker Eduardo, who has a hamstring injury. Nicklas Bendtner is the most likely replacement after the Dane has regained full match fitness after injury problems of his own.

Midfielder Abou Diaby has recovered from a calf problem and will make the squad, but is unlikely to start.

Samir Nasri could drop to the bench to make way for Bendtner.
